Julio Urias struck out five in three innings of work

Julio Urias allowed one hit, walked two, and struck out five in three innings Thursday against the San Diego Padres. 35-of-58 pitches were thrown for strikes.

Fantasy Impact:

The 20-year old Urias was as good as advertised. In 17 games, Urias allowed more than three earned runs just twice. He did walk 31 batters, but that's to be expected from a young pitcher experiencing the big leagues for the first time. Urias finished with a 3.39 ERA, 1.45 WHIP with 84 strikeouts in 77 innings. The future is bright for Urias and the Dodgers' starting rotation.
